Transaction 7453c5104f19b1f5177c4cf8768e9bd07d28ccc88e74660193d05610a42f0a04
1 Input
1 Output
-
7453c5104f19b1f5177c4cf8768e9bd07d28ccc88e74660193d05610a42f0a04:0
- value
- 8606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d96144b5e8077c1b3568c3bccf680bfcbf56693 OP_EQUAL
- address
- 3EbezHMCRWbH69WT1m9yjEanVbe4uFkiWo